    Wolverine Worldwide has declared a two-for-one stock split, with effect from Nov. 1. The directors of Wolverine also declared a quarterly cash dividend of 6 cents per share.

    Vaude expects its sales to increase by about 10 percent in 2013 as compared to last year. In 2012, its sales increased by 9.4 percent, company officials say, without mentioning actual figures Apparel accounts for 52 percent of Vaude's total sales, while backpacks account for 33 percent.
